无忧启动论坛
标题:
对绿色的向往,解决精简过度的WIN8系统绿化安装VC2005/2008运行库
[打印本页]
作者:
rush
时间:
2018-2-2 09:18
标题:
对绿色的向往,解决精简过度的WIN8系统绿化安装VC2005/2008运行库
解决精简过度的WIN8系统绿化安装VC2005/2008运行库
你需要:
1,装好vc2005及vc2008的windows8.1完整版电脑一台,用于提取文件和注册表
2,待安装运行库的PE或者RAMOS
首先说明下这个VC2005/2008库在x64系统下面,同样有一份x86的。本次实验由于本人没有x86完整版的电脑就用了x64的电脑提取相关文件和注册表,结果表明相当好用
原理探讨
win8系统在调用vc2010以上版本会直接去system32下面扒文件,但是2005/2008版本则是去winsxs目录。还需要访问winsxs注册表。
实践
步骤1,提取文件
首先开到【X:\Windows\winsxs\manifests】查找所有带vc80和vc90的文件,
【X:\Windows\winsxs\Policies】查找所有vc80和vc90的文件夹。
【X:\Windows\winsxs】查找所有带vc80和vc90的文件夹。
全部按照路径保存起来就是补丁。
64位系统做32位版只要保留【x86】的
步骤2,提取注册表
注册表开到【H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ners】
找到刚才提取过的文件名全部导出,合并后就是补丁
Windows Registry Editor Version 5.00
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_microsoft.vc80.atl_1fc8b3b9a1e18e3b_none_bcab4e08946f6004]
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_microsoft.vc80.atl_1fc8b3b9a1e18e3b_none_bcab4e08946f6004\8.0]
"8.0.50727.6195"=hex:01
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_microsoft.vc80.crt_1fc8b3b9a1e18e3b_none_bcc8f3fc9457ed28]
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_microsoft.vc80.crt_1fc8b3b9a1e18e3b_none_bcc8f3fc9457ed28\8.0]
"8.0.50727.8428"=hex:01
@="8.0.50727.8428"
"8.0.50727.6195"=hex:01
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_microsoft.vc80.mfcloc_1fc8b3b9a1e18e3b_none_36654d36d135ea77]
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_microsoft.vc80.mfcloc_1fc8b3b9a1e18e3b_none_36654d36d135ea77\8.0]
"8.0.50727.6195"=hex:01
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_microsoft.vc80.mfc_1fc8b3b9a1e18e3b_none_bd39c11e9405d29b]
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_microsoft.vc80.mfc_1fc8b3b9a1e18e3b_none_bd39c11e9405d29b\8.0]
"8.0.50727.6195"=hex:01
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_microsoft.vc80.openmp_1fc8b3b9a1e18e3b_none_ffd3ce2ff7491d9e]
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_microsoft.vc80.openmp_1fc8b3b9a1e18e3b_none_ffd3ce2ff7491d9e\8.0]
"8.0.50727.6195"=hex:01
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_microsoft.vc90.atl_1fc8b3b9a1e18e3b_none_ea1622fcb25f4053]
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_microsoft.vc90.atl_1fc8b3b9a1e18e3b_none_ea1622fcb25f4053\9.0]
"9.0.30729.6161"=hex:01
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_microsoft.vc90.crt_1fc8b3b9a1e18e3b_none_ea33c8f0b247cd77]
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_microsoft.vc90.crt_1fc8b3b9a1e18e3b_none_ea33c8f0b247cd77\9.0]
"9.0.30729.8387"=hex:01
@="9.0.30729.8387"
"9.0.30729.6161"=hex:01
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_microsoft.vc90.mfcloc_1fc8b3b9a1e18e3b_none_389bb7490f8d1de8]
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_microsoft.vc90.mfcloc_1fc8b3b9a1e18e3b_none_389bb7490f8d1de8\9.0]
"9.0.30729.6161"=hex:01
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_microsoft.vc90.mfc_1fc8b3b9a1e18e3b_none_eaa49612b1f5b2ea]
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_microsoft.vc90.mfc_1fc8b3b9a1e18e3b_none_eaa49612b1f5b2ea\9.0]
"9.0.30729.6161"=hex:01
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_microsoft.vc90.openmp_1fc8b3b9a1e18e3b_none_020a384235a0510f]
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_microsoft.vc90.openmp_1fc8b3b9a1e18e3b_none_020a384235a0510f\9.0]
"9.0.30729.6161"=hex:01
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_policy.1.0.microsof..op.security.azroles_31bf3856ad364e35_none_7acb4ce8b618db39]
@="6.3"
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_policy.1.0.microsof..op.security.azroles_31bf3856ad364e35_none_7acb4ce8b618db39\6.3]
"6.3.9600.16384"=hex:01
@="6.3.9600.16384"
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_policy.1.2.microsof..op.security.azroles_31bf3856ad364e35_none_01ae8fbcbcb231e7]
@="6.3"
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_policy.1.2.microsof..op.security.azroles_31bf3856ad364e35_none_01ae8fbcbcb231e7\6.3]
"6.3.9600.16384"=hex:01
@="6.3.9600.16384"
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_policy.8.0.microsoft.vc80.atl_1fc8b3b9a1e18e3b_none_e8ff9ccd99f7096b]
@="8.0"
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_policy.8.0.microsoft.vc80.atl_1fc8b3b9a1e18e3b_none_e8ff9ccd99f7096b\8.0]
@="8.0.50727.6195"
"8.0.50727.6195"=hex:01
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_policy.8.0.microsoft.vc80.crt_1fc8b3b9a1e18e3b_none_e8a8ec119a3821e7]
@="8.0"
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_policy.8.0.microsoft.vc80.crt_1fc8b3b9a1e18e3b_none_e8a8ec119a3821e7\8.0]
"8.0.50727.8428"=hex:01
@="8.0.50727.6195"
"8.0.50727.6195"=hex:01
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_policy.8.0.microsoft.vc80.mfcloc_1fc8b3b9a1e18e3b_none_fc7803bb717e28a6]
@="8.0"
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_policy.8.0.microsoft.vc80.mfcloc_1fc8b3b9a1e18e3b_none_fc7803bb717e28a6\8.0]
@="8.0.50727.6195"
"8.0.50727.6195"=hex:01
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_policy.8.0.microsoft.vc80.mfc_1fc8b3b9a1e18e3b_none_e95fc02599af695c]
@="8.0"
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_policy.8.0.microsoft.vc80.mfc_1fc8b3b9a1e18e3b_none_e95fc02599af695c\8.0]
@="8.0.50727.6195"
"8.0.50727.6195"=hex:01
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_policy.8.0.microsoft.vc80.openmp_1fc8b3b9a1e18e3b_none_e1ca20498859d627]
@="8.0"
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_policy.8.0.microsoft.vc80.openmp_1fc8b3b9a1e18e3b_none_e1ca20498859d627\8.0]
@="8.0.50727.6195"
"8.0.50727.6195"=hex:01
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_policy.9.0.microsoft.vc90.atl_1fc8b3b9a1e18e3b_none_0326b1c272bc699d]
@="9.0"
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_policy.9.0.microsoft.vc90.atl_1fc8b3b9a1e18e3b_none_0326b1c272bc699d\9.0]
@="9.0.30729.6161"
"9.0.30729.6161"=hex:01
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_policy.9.0.microsoft.vc90.crt_1fc8b3b9a1e18e3b_none_02d0010672fd8219]
@="9.0"
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_policy.9.0.microsoft.vc90.crt_1fc8b3b9a1e18e3b_none_02d0010672fd8219\9.0]
"9.0.30729.8387"=hex:01
@="9.0.30729.6161"
"9.0.30729.6161"=hex:01
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_policy.9.0.microsoft.vc90.mfcloc_1fc8b3b9a1e18e3b_none_814a3bfd2a42d4f4]
@="9.0"
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_policy.9.0.microsoft.vc90.mfcloc_1fc8b3b9a1e18e3b_none_814a3bfd2a42d4f4\9.0]
@="9.0.30729.6161"
"9.0.30729.6161"=hex:01
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_policy.9.0.microsoft.vc90.mfc_1fc8b3b9a1e18e3b_none_0386d51a7274c98e]
@="9.0"
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_policy.9.0.microsoft.vc90.mfc_1fc8b3b9a1e18e3b_none_0386d51a7274c98e\9.0]
@="9.0.30729.6161"
"9.0.30729.6161"=hex:01
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_policy.9.0.microsoft.vc90.openmp_1fc8b3b9a1e18e3b_none_669c588b411e8275]
@="9.0"
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\SideBySide\Winners\x86_policy.9.0.microsoft.vc90.openmp_1fc8b3b9a1e18e3b_none_669c588b411e8275\9.0]
@="9.0.30729.6161"
"9.0.30729.6161"=hex:01
复制代码
作者:
zitiano
时间:
2018-2-2 09:30
真是看上去太麻烦了
作者:
zhangmi
时间:
2018-2-2 09:30
感谢分享经验
作者:
易广白
时间:
2018-2-2 11:49
感谢!!大师辛苦了!!谢谢大师分享!
作者:
addaadda
时间:
2018-2-2 12:35
感谢!注册表只是一部分,注意不要把Manifests里的文件删掉了
作者:
addaadda
时间:
2019-8-16 09:55
vs2008似乎需要这个运行时,主要是SideBySide键值,否则项目属性看不了
欢迎光临 无忧启动论坛 (http://wuyou.net/)
Powered by Discuz! X3.3